In the Name field, enter a unique name to designate this dial-in user.
4
In the Password field, enter a password to verify access when this user dials into
the LAN Modem.
5
In the Type of Use field, select the scenario for which your dial-in situation applies:
■
Choose
Single-User Dial-in
if this user will be accessing the LAN Modem
from a regular analog modem or second analog LAN Modem on which
attached workstations can share a single IP address using NAT.
■
Choose
LAN Modem Site-to-Site
if this user will be dialing in from another
LAN Modem which is being configured as both a server-side and client-side
device (for “peer-to-peer” networking).
■
Choose
Advanced
if this user will be accessing the LAN Modem from a
router other than a LAN Modem. This scenario requires that all IP addresses
be statically configured, and should be configured by your MIS
administrator.
6
In the Idle Timer field, enter the length of inactivity before the LAN Modem drops
the incoming call. By default this value is 900 seconds (15 minutes).
